définition de beprose dans le dictionnaire anglais

La définition de beprose dans le dictionnaire est de réduire à la prose.

The definition of beprose in the dictionary is to reduce to prose.

6
Encyclopædia metropolitana; or, Universal dictionary of ...
BEPROSE, be and prose. Lat. prosa, from prorsa, quasi recta oratio, opposed to versa oratio. Such was his doom impos'd by heaven's decree, With ears that hear not, eyes that shall not see, The low to swell, to levell the sublime, To blast all ...
Edward Smedley, Hugh James Rose, Henry John Rose, 1845
